California Flag, for whom Saturday's $100,000 stakes race at Santa Anita Park is named, didn't come close to the laudatory achievements of Goldikova, but he did exceed the magnificent mare in one respect: running in Breeders' Cup races five consecutive years.
Goldikova ran in Breeders' Cup races four straight years, that being the Breeders' Cup Mile, which the Irish-bred earner of more than $7 million for trainer Frederic Head won in 2008, 2009 and 2010. She was third in her fourth and final attempt, beaten only a length on Nov. 5, 2011, at Churchill Downs.
California Flag, a gray California-bred son of Avenue of Flags, competed in the Breeders' Cup Turf Sprint in 2008, 2009, 2010, 2011 and 2012, winning the downhill event at about 6 ½ furlongs under Joe Talamo for trainer Brian Koriner at Santa Anita on Nov. 7, 2009.
Overall, California Flag won 11 of 27 starts and earned $1,288,825.
“He was a very nice horse and hard to replace,” Koriner said. “You can't find those horses. I sure would like to have another one like him.”
